10 Of The Best Underrated New Found Glory Tracks

New Found Glory are turning 20 this year and we couldn’t be happier they’re still going strong!

Forming in Coral Springs, Florida way back in 1997; New Found Glory have spent the last 2 decades firmly planting their names in pop punk history as one of the greatest and most influential bands of the genre.

Their discography includes 8 studio albums (soon to be 9), 2 highly successful cover albums, various EPs and countless appearances on compilation records.  They even found time to record & tour an album under their International Superheroes of Hardcore alter-ego!
